Product Introduction

Overview

The MAX1085BCSA+ is a 10-bit analog-to-digital converter (ADC) produced by Analog Devices Inc./Maxim Integrated. This device is designed for high-speed, low-power applications and features a single-supply operation from +2.7V to +3.6V. It combines a high-bandwidth track/hold, a serial interface with high conversion speed, and an internal +2.5V reference, making it ideal for various demanding applications such as remote-sensor and data-acquisition systems, medical instruments, and battery-powered devices.

Key Specifications

Parameter Value
Resolution 10 bits
Number of Channels 1 Channel
Interface Type SPI/QSPI/MICROWIRE
Sampling Rate 300 kSPS
Supply Voltage +2.7V to +3.6V
Integral Nonlinearity (INL) ±1 LSB
Differential Nonlinearity (DNL) ±1 LSB
Offset Error ±3 LSB
Gain Error ±3 LSB
Gain Error Temperature Coefficient ±1.6 ppm/°C
Signal to Noise plus Distortion Ratio (SINAD) 60 dB
Total Harmonic Distortion (THD) -70 dB
Spurious-Free Dynamic Range (SFDR) 70 dB
Shutdown Supply Current 2 μA
Full-Power Bandwidth 3 MHz
Operating Temperature Range 0°C to 70°C
Package Type 8-pin SOIC

Key Features

  • Single-supply operation from +2.7V to +3.6V
  • 10-bit resolution with high accuracy (INL and DNL of ±1 LSB)
  • Internal +2.5V reference
  • Low power consumption: 2.5 mA at 300 kSPS
  • 3-wire serial interface compatible with SPI/QSPI/MICROWIRE
  • Pin-compatible, high-speed upgrade to MAX1243
  • Small package size: 8-pin SOIC
  • High-bandwidth track/hold and successive-approximation conversion
